Comfort Access System

Comfort Access is an entry system that is keyless and allows Syosset drivers to unlock their vehicles without the use of a traditional key. The technology uses proximity sensors to detect the owner's smart keys and then utilizes them to unlock their vehicle. To unlock the door, the owner can simply touch the handle or tap close to it.

The system is a popular option for owners of BMW vehicles. It is available for certain models, but it is also an option for older cars with the original keys.

Comfort Access uses a smartkey that is not stored in the car, unlike other keyless entry systems. It is accessible within five feet of the door and unlocks the door automatically when touched to the handle. You can also unlock it by putting your foot under the sensor in the rear bumper.

While a few automakers provide keyless entry, BMW stands out with its unique Comfort Access system. This hands-free system offers Syosset customers to open and start their car by simply pressing the button.

You may have to reset your key fob to your vehicle's Comfort Access system, in order to replace damaged or lost ones. This can be done at your local bmw replacement car keys dealership or by a BimmerTech tech.

BMWs of the E Series only support two Comfort Access Keys at a time, which means that you will need to delete the previous key before the new one can be activated. This process is known as coding and is performed by BimmerTech's technicians or at your local BMW dealership.

Comfort Access also has a safety feature that will shut off when the key is left in the car for more than three consecutive days. This is to prevent theft, and you don't have to worry about losing your key or looking through the glovebox.

Remote Start

Remote Start is a feature found on many modern BMW models that allows drivers to turn off their engine. This feature is perfect for defrosting your car , or warming it up without opening the doors. It can also be used to warm your car in colder climates.

There are many ways to find out if your BMW features this feature. The most effective method to determine is to check your owner's manual, or by making contact with your local dealer. A button on your key fob with an image of an automobile and a remote can be found.

Once you have identified that your car is equipped with this feature, you can activate the app to activate it or use your key fob. Before you start using the feature, make sure it is within a range between 230 and 230 feet.

Simply press and hold the button on your key fob three times in less than seconds to activate the Remote Start feature on your BMW. Once you've done this the parking lights will blink to indicate that the engine is running. The engine will start for replacement keys For bmw 10 minutes following the release of the button. It will then shut off immediately.
